It’s a simple calculus, kids and money: From birth until college graduation, children consume dollars like they’re chicken nuggets.
For those of us who aren’t independently wealthy, that puts【C1】______pressure on the family pocketbook. The financial demands of raising a child require that money you【C2】______might use to prepare for retirement, or to save for a nicer house, a sportier car or a happier vacation, must be【C3】______for Lego sets and pediatrician visits and school uniforms and Christmas toys and a college savings【C4】______and a minivan and a trip to Disneyland...
I’m not saying this to【C5】______kids. I have two of my own, and money is nothing in【C6】______to the happiness they bring me and my wife. Yet happiness does not negate the fact【C7】______the moment a child arrives—and, actually, months before the arrival— your role as an adult changes in dramatic,【C8】______ways.
And so does your family’s financial life.
Not only are you now on the【C9】______for tens of thousands of dollars in costs over the next two decades, you also have a new【C10】______to teach your children about money so that they grow into adults who are at【C11】______in the financial world and who have a healthy relationship with money. You, the parent, are the first and most【C12】______link in that learning process.
【C13】______, the aim isn’t to mold children who only care about financial riches. It’s to raise children who grow into adults【C14】______are financially aware and who are comfortable 【C15】______the various aspects of money— whether spending, saving, investing or giving back.
Maybe your child does【C16】______financial riches. Maybe not. But the true【C17】______of your success in this endeavor is that your child, as an adult, never【C18】______to understand the basics of personal finance. That will【C19】______a far greater legacy than any【C20】______you might one day leave behind. [br] 【C10】
选项
A、certification
B、destination
C、limitation
D、obligation
答案
D
解析
名词辨析题。本句上半句说父母为抚养孩子承担的大笔费用,此处说明父母还要教给孩子理财知识,因此答案为D)obligation“义务,责任”。A)certification“证明,鉴定”;B)destination“目的地,终点”;C)limitation“限制,制约”。
